Best books to learn Mergers & acquisitions, in order

M&A spans strategy, numbers, and human nature, and the best reading path walks the deal from front to back: rationale and sourcing, then valuation and diligence, then structuring, negotiation, and the integration where most value is won or lost. Reading in this order shows why so many deals disappoint, and keeps you from studying the exciting parts of dealmaking while skipping the unglamorous post-close work that decides success.
